Qantas A330-200 International · 271 seats
The international A330-200 carries 271 passengers: 28 in Business and 243 in Economy, flying routes to Singapore, Bangkok, and Hong Kong. Business class uses a 1-2-1 layout with lie-flat beds -- every seat gets direct aisle access. Economy is a 2-4-2 widebody configuration at 31 inches of pitch. Qantas has been regularly putting domestic-configured A330-200s on Asian routes due to fleet constraints. In March 2024, 46 of 54 Melbourne-Singapore flights were operated by domestically-configured aircraft. You might board expecting the international product and get a domestic cabin instead.
Business rows 1-5 in the 1-2-1 configuration are the highlight. Every seat has direct aisle access and a lie-flat bed. Exit rows 27-29 in economy offer real legroom, though they can't recline. Rows 6-8 put you just behind business class -- quicker galley service and access to the forward lavatories. For scenic flights, starboard window seats often have better views over Southeast Asian coastlines and approaching islands.
Rows 46-57 are a long walk from everything, engines are louder, and the rear galley adds to the noise floor. The 2-4-2 economy layout means columns D and E are true middle seats with no window or aisle access -- on a 7-8 hour flight to Asia, that's miserable. Check whether your flight is operating on a domestic-configured A330 before expecting the international product.
This Qantas Airbus A330-200 features 271 seats in a Business / Economy configuration. Our analysis has identified 16 seats rated as "Best" or "Good" for comfort and convenience.
Business class offers 28 seats with 60" seat pitch and 21" width. Economy class offers 243 seats with 31" seat pitch and 17.2" width.
